Gave birth 12 weeks ago and got my first period 9 or 10 days ago, it started off light with old looking bloody but after 4 days got heavy and bright red now it's soaking a pad in a few hours and i started getting small clots with slight cramps for the last few days. I just went to the loo and had a big clot about palm sized it was rubbery and looked similar to the mucus plug is this normal? It seems to just be getting heavier and heavier

I would say ring postnatal ward rather than NHL direct and ask a midwife.

I am almost 12weeks postnatal. I have just finished my first period but no heavier than before.

If you pass clots that size whether you've just had a baby or not you should always get checked out. If you blood loss is notably getting heavier by the hour I'd would goto a and e as you could be haemorrhaging.

I don't want to scare you but you must get this checked at least ring someone tonight.
